Publisher's summary
Na panství olomouckého biskupa se stalo několik žen obětí bestiální vraždy, kterou vesničané připisují vlkodlakovi. I když se místním po usilovné snaze podaří vraha chytit a odsoudit k smrti na hranici, po čase však nevysvětlitelná úmrtí pokračují. Přemysl Otakar II. dojde k závěru, že spíše než inkvizice pomůže zkušený vyšetřovatel a rozhodne se na Moravu vyslat královského prokurátora Oldřicha z Chlumu. Doprovází ho pomocník panoš Ota a písař Wolfgang. Zdá se, že stopy zločinu míří velice vysoko a aby Oldřich z Chlumu prokázal svá podezření, musí připravit neobvyklou léčku.

Good for a road trip
A story with some interesting twists, although a few were a bit overdone. Nothing deep, but good enough to pass the time on a road trip.
I particularly liked listening to the section about the Moravian caves. Vondruska definitely has a wide imagination!
